Islamic think-tank, FT religious body fight over RM10 million audit

Muslims are obliged to pay zakat, which is collected by the various Islamic authorities in each state. The funds may be disbursed at their discretion, leading to claims of financial abuse. – The Malaysian Insight pic by Afif Abd Halim, May 6, 2019.

A SCANDAL is brewing in a religious research institute which falls under the purview of the Federal Territory Islamic Religious Council over alleged mismanagement of zakat funds of RM10 million. While MAIWP has done an audit on the whereabouts of the money, the Institute of Islamic Strategic Research Malaysia is disputing the audit process on its expenditure involving the RM10 million.
